#4f167a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#4f167a is composed of 31% red, 8.6% green and 47.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 35.2% cyan, 82% magenta, 0% yellow and 52.2% black. It has a hue angle of 274.2 degrees, a saturation of 69.4% and a lightness of 28.2%. #4f167a color hex could be obtained by blending #9e2cf4 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#660066.

Shades and Tints of #4f167a
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040106 is the darkest color, while #f9f4fd is the lightest one.

Tones of #4f167a
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#484848 is the less saturated color, while #51058b is the most saturated one.
